Features and Benefits
The Avocent® DSR®1024 KVM over IP switch is specifically designed for BIOS-level management of branch office devices controlled by a single computer, such as ATM machines. Remote access via the single-port DSR1024 switch can help eliminate on-site maintenance costs and service calls.
This switch includes one target device interface, one digital channel and a local port. Attached devices can be cycled on/off with the dedicated power control port.
External modem support is available if your network is down. Controlled by the Avocent DSView® 3 management software, you have convenient and secure browser-based access to any device network.
- Single User Digital KVM over IP Switch
- Compact, KVM over IP appliance integrates KVM, an external modem and power control in one solution
- Offers IT administrators the ability to dial into a remotely located server or serial device
- Remotely reboot the server to the BIOS level or even power cycle remote devices --- all from a single DSView 3 software interface
- Uses the same management interface for the data center and the branch offices
- Designed for multi-platform servers, including PS/2, Sun and USB
- DSView 3 software advanced security includes audit logs and the ability to assign individual user rights
- On-board Web browser support allows direct access to target devices without additional software, a benefit for small companies who want a scalable system that can easily grow with them. DSView 3 management software can be added later as the system grows.
